Output dbb972c8c664b62af0ed84519d17e74939ecb7bb8b26621373ba6999a299cd26:0

value
2114527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83e01055f09f47b9baf154c28b80520408825040 OP_EQUAL
address
3DiJruA84aTZ49qxUyZpomUzjkBFjMchLz
transaction
dbb972c8c664b62af0ed84519d17e74939ecb7bb8b26621373ba6999a299cd26
confirmations
180884
spent
true